Developers Haven

(DH)블로그는 개발자들이 기술 정보를 찾아볼 수 있는 안식처가 되고 싶음을 희망하여 시작하게 되었습니다. 공부한 내용과 성장 과정을 기록해두었으니 편히 둘러보시길 바랍니다.

Welcome to DH's Blog
반응형

분류 전체보기 79

[빅데이터를 지탱하는 기술] Chapter1.빅데이터의 기초 지식

인터넷의 확산으로 기존 RDB(관계형데이터베이스)로 취급할 수 없는 대량의 데이터가 발생하게 되었고, 이러한 데이터를 처리하기 위해서 Hadoop과 NoSQL 기술이 등장하게 되었다. 1. 빅데이터의 정착 1-1. Hadoop의 등장 분산된 컴퓨터에서 방대한 데이터를 처리할 수 있도록 도와주는 시스템 Hadoop 시스템에서 SQL 쿼리 언어를 사용할 수 있도록 만들어준 소프트웨어가 Hive(하이브)이다. Hive의 등장으로 인해 기존의 자바 프로그래밍 없이 Hadoop 시스템의 데이터를 쉽게 활용할 수 있게 되었다. 1-2. NoSQL의 등장 기존의 RDB의 한계를 극복하기 위해 등장하게 된 데이터베이스의 총칭 RDB에 비해 더 빠른 데이터 읽기, 쓰기가 가능하며 분산 처리에 특화되어 있다. 결국, Ha..

[기술서적] 2023.06.01

[하둡 완벽 가이드] 하둡 기술의 등장

현재 우리가 빅데이터 시대에 살고 있다는 것은 자명한 사실이며 데이터 아키텍처에게는 빅데이터에 대한 지식은 필수적인 역량이 되어 가고 있다.이 페이지를 시작으로 빅데이터 처리 프레임워크인 Hadoop에 대해서 알아갈 예정이다. 우선, 모두 한 번쯤은 들어 보았을 빅데이터에 대한 정의를 간단하게 알아보자. 빅데이터란? 💡 빅데이터란 기존의 데이터베이스의 능력을 넘어서는 대량의 데이터를 의미하며, 이러한 데이터를 처리하고 분석하는 기술을 포함하고 있다. 쉽게 생각하면 디지털 시대의 사람들은 일상의 대부분을 PC, 모바일 기기 등을 사용하면서 로그인 데이터, 웹 사이트 접속 데이터와 같은 다량의 데이터를 매일 생성한다. 그리고 이러한 데이터의 양이 급증하게 되면서 빅데이터란 개념이 등장했다고 생각하면 된다. ..

[하둡 완벽 가이드] 맵리듀스에 대하여

우선, 맵리듀스에 대하여 알아보기 전에 간단히 하둡의 아키텍처를 복습해보고 가자. 하둡의 아키텍처: 분산 파일 시스템(HDFS) + 맵리듀스(Map Reduce) HDFS: 데이터를 중복시켜 저장하여 데이터를 안전하게 보호하는 분산 파일 시스템 Map Reduce: 데이터를 병렬 처리해주는 분산 처리 프레임워크 맵리듀스(Map Reduce)란? 💡 대용량의 데이터를 병렬 처리해주는 분산 처리 프레임워크로, 데이터 처리를 위한 프로그래밍 모델이다. 맵리듀스만의 장단점 1. 장점 일괄 질의 처리기 비정형 쿼리 수행 2. 단점 (일반적으로) 질의 처리에 1분 이상 소요 대화형 분석에 부적합 그럼, 하둡은 왜 전통적인 RDBMS를 두고 맵리듀스를 사용하게 되었을까? 기존의 RDBMS(관계형 데이터베이스 관리 시..

Data Architect로서의 시작

2022년 08월 01일 학부생과 인턴 과정을 마치고 Data Engineering 팀의 Data Architect 신입으로서 커리어를 시작하게 되었다. 그동안 바래왔던 직무와 직책을 가지고 커리어를 시작하게 되었음을 감사하게 생각하며, 앞으로 더 열심히 노력해야겠다고 생각하게 되었다. 신입으로서 배우고 싶은 지식과 기술을 하나씩 해결해가고, 나의 개인적 삶을 위한 공부와 취미를 배울 것이다. 내 인생에서 [나라는 사람으로서 / 개발자로서] 함께 성장할 수 있도록 노력하고, 이러한 과정을 이 공간에서 기록해보려 한다.

[독서]챗GPT, 질문이 돈이 되는 세상

- IT/기술 - 나의 평점: ⭐️⭐️⭐️ - 독서기간: 2023년 5월 20일 - 203년 5월 21일 - 한줄 감상평: 챗GPT가 바꿔가고 있는 앞으로의 세상에서 어떤 자세로, 어떤 준비를 해야할지에 대한 이야기 💬 ’나’의 이야기 올해 초부터 챗GPT에 대한 관심은 하늘을 찌르고 있고, 챗GPT가 보여주고 있는 성능은 지금까지의 AI 기술력을 감히 뛰어넘는다고 말할 수 있을 것 같다. 챗GPT가 100만명의 사용자를 도달하는 데에는 단 일주일도 걸리지 않았고 그만큼 사람들의 관심도를 체감할 수 있었다. 내 주변 지인들 역시 챗GPT를 많이 사용하고 있었고 일부는 유료버전(’챗GPT Plus’)에 가입하여 AI의 기술력에 흠뻑 빠져있다. 나 또한 처음 챗GPT를 사용할 때는 ‘내가 지금 알고 있는 답..

[독서]불편한 편의점 2(단풍 에디션)

- 소설 - 나의 평점: ⭐️⭐️⭐️⭐️ - 독서기간: 2023년 5월 17일 - 203년 5월 18일 - 한줄 감상평: 1편의 ‘불편한 편의점’에 등장하는 사람들과 새로운 등장인물들 간의 에피소드, 그리고 저마다의 삶에 대한 이야기 💬 ’나’의 이야기 1편의 불편한 편의점 소설책은 살면서 내가 감명깊게 읽은 도서 중에 하나라고 얘기할 수 있다. 도입부에서부터 책이 끝날때까지 강렬한 인상을 가져다준 주인공, 많은 등장인물들 저마다의 외로우면서 쓸쓸한 삶의 이야기는 가슴 한편을 먹먹하게 만들었다. 그래서인지 1편이 끝나자마자 다음편이 너무 궁금해졌고, 바로 소설책 2편을 읽게 되었다. 회사를 다니면서 기술 서적만을 찾아다니느라 더 오랜만에 읽어본 소설이었고 앞으로도 틈틈이 재미있는 인문 소설책을 읽어야겠다..

[독서]불편한 편의점

- 소설 - 나의 평점: ⭐️⭐️⭐️⭐️⭐️ - 독서기간: 2023년 5월 15일 - 203년 5월 16일 - 한줄 감상평: 동네 골목의 작은 ‘불편한 편의점’을 배경으로 주변 이웃들의 삶에 대한 이야기와 그들간의 소소한 에피소드를 그린 이야기 💬 ’나’의 이야기 작년 겨울부터 올해 초까지 무척 바쁜 시간을 보냈었다. 회사에서는 프로젝트 마감으로 잦은 야근과 업무 일처리를 한다고 바빴고, 집에서는 이사준비를 한다고 정신없이 시간이 흘러갔다. 바쁜 일이 겹치면서 눈코뜰새없이 정말 바빴고 어느새 정신을 차려보니 계절은 봄에서 여름으로 변해가고 있었다. 5월이 되면서 잠시 프로젝트 휴식 기간을 처음으로 갖게 되었고, 그동안 못했던 독서 시간을 다시 갖게 되었다. ‘불편한 편의점’ 책은 평소 좋아하는 북카페에서..

2023년 05월의 목표

2023년 05월의 나의 목표 TO-DO 태그 상태 Comment 스쿼시 시작하기🏸 운동 Done 5월부터 시작한 스쿼시를 3개월동안 마스터해보자! DAsP 공부내용 정리✏️ 공부 Done 지난달에 취득한 DAsP 자격증 내용을 다시 정리하자. 프로젝트 내용 정리✏️ 성장 In Progress 지금까지 진행한 프로젝트 내용을 다시 한번 업데이트하자. 이력서 업데이트⚒ 성장 In Progress 이력서 내용을 최근 버전으로 업데이트하자.

About Me

👋 “항상 새로운 것을 배우며 성장하고 싶고, IT 분야에서 제 이름을 널리 알리고 싶습니다! 그리고 모든 일들에 감사함을 느끼며 행복하게 살아가고, 이러한 행복을 주변 사람들과 함께 나누는 것을 좋아합니다! Always Be Happy” Name: DH Age: 20s Company: BigData Platform IT Company Job: Data Architect (1year) Position: Senior Researcher in Data Engineering Team Before Experience Data Intern(2021.10~2022.06) Python, Mysql을 통한 데이터 수집 및 전처리(in AI Start-Up Company) Motto 모든일에 항상 감사하며 행복하게 살아..

카테고리 없음 2023.05.31
반응형